How to Build a Village is a podcast about creating a community in your personal and professional lives. We'll hear from entrepreneurs, authors, journalists and others who are building global communities, and creating robust financial futures. In this podcast, you'll learn tips on how to create community wherever you are. I’m your host, Jill Martin Wrenn. I've been a journalist for the past twenty years. I’ve moved between New York, London, Atlanta, and back again. Along the way, I’ve met many amazing people who have created new lives in new places.Jill Martin Wrenn Social Sciences
